Jules Verne (1828-1905) was born in the Breton river town of
Nantes, and had a lifelong passion for the sea. First as a Paris
stockbroker, later as a celebrated author and yachtsman, he went on
frequent voyages-to Britain, America, the Mediterranean. But the
specific stimulus for the novel "Twenty Thousand Leagues under the
Seas" was an 1865 fan letter from a fellow writer, Madame George
Sand. She praised Verne's two early novels "Five Weeks in a
Balloon" (1863) and "Journey to the Centre of the Earth" (1864),
then added: "Soon I hope you'll take us into the ocean depths, your
characters travelling in diving equipment perfected by your science
and your imagination." Thus inspired, Verne created one of
literature's great rebels, a freedom fighter who plunged beneath
the waves to wage a unique form of guerilla warfare. This
translation is a faithful yet communicative rendering of the
original French texts published in Paris by J. Hetzel et Cie.-the
hardcover first edition issued in the autumn of 1871, collated with
the softcover editions of the First and Second Parts issued
separately in the autumn of 1869 and the summer of 1870. Although
prior English versions have often been heavily abridged, this new
translation is complete to the smallest substantive detail. The
translator, F. P. Walter, is a long-standing member of the North
American Jules Verne Society. He currently lives in Albuquerque,
New Mexico.
Richard Wagner's magnum opus meets the celebrated translator of
Jules Verne novels in this colorful and original work. Frederick
Paul Walter makes Twilight for the Gods accessible not only to
scholars and opera buffs but also to fans of Tolkien, Star Wars,
and Hogwarts through a dazzling new translation in lively modern
English and annotations that spotlight the libretto, lyrics, and
stage directions. The translation conveys Wagner's humor, rhymes,
alliterative effects, subliminal messages, and inventive tale
spinning, plus it also gets the most basic ingredient right: the
actual story! It highlights the motives, secrets, and plot
twists-what's really going on and what its narrative shows.
Accompanying the translation and annotations are dozens of photos
of classic artwork by Arthur Rackham, Howard Pyle, Aubrey
Beardsley, the 1876 costume and set designs, and much more.

The primary aim of this book is to provide a guide to current
practice and equipment for non-specialist surveyors in the various
professions involved in the construction industry and the
environment. It is suitable for students preparing for degrees and
diplomas in architecture, building, building surveying, quantity
surveying, estate management and town planning and environmental
studies. It is also of value to engineers who are not specialising
in engineering surveying. This book has been thoroughly revised to
include new topics such as OS digital mapping, standard deviation
and standard error, global positioning systems, transition and
vertical curves. Walter Whyte was born in New Zealand of Scottish
parents and educated in Scotland. He worked on site and building
surveys in Scotland. He worked on site and building surveys in
Scotland, then on road survey and setting out in the North Nyanza
and Uasin Gishu Provinces of Kenya, and as a road engineer in
British Southern Cameroons and Northern Nigeria, De Montford
University in the UK and latterly at City University, Hong Kong.
Raymond E Paul has been professionally involved in surveying for
over 40 years as a land and cartographical surveyor, senior
lecturer and author. He has a wealth of practical experience and an
awareness of the needs of the intended users of this book from all
corners of the globe.
Events Management provides an introductory overview of the
fundamentals in managing events from conception to delivery,
highlighting both the theoretical and operational aspects, to
prepare students for a career in events management and hospitality.
Now in its Third Edition, the authors have included new chapters on
Crowd Control and Crowd Dynamic; Expos, Conferences and
Conventions; Brand Co-creation and Social Media, and have added new
content on contemporary trends like the environmental and social
impact of large scale events such as the Olympics. International
case studies covering all manner of events are used throughout and
include: * The impact of the London 2012 and Rio 2016 Olympic Games
* Van Gogh Augmented Reality in Nuenen * Sands EXPO and Convention
Center, Las Vegas * Glastonbury Music Festival * Lame Horse Night
Club, Russia * The Leeds Caribbean Festival Suitable for Events
Management students at Undergraduate and Postgraduate level.

Das UEbungsbuch richtet sich an Studierende aller Fachrichtungen,
die ihr kritisch analytisches Denken und ihre argumentative
Kompetenz starken moechten, um sich mit grundlegenden Anforderungen
im Studium auseinanderzusetzen. Weiterhin wendet sich das Buch an
Lehrkrafte, die ihre Schulerinnen und Schulern aus der gymnasialen
Oberstufe in wissenschaftliches Denken einfuhren und auf
Herausforderungen des Studiums vorbereiten. Die Schulung kritisch
analytischen Denkens kann dazu beitragen, sich uber strittige
Sachverhalte im Alltag und vor allem in wissenschaftlichen
Kontexten zu verstandigen. Hierzu zahlt auch, uber Werte und
moralische Fragen vernunftgeleitet, also sachlich angemessen und
fair debattieren zu lernen.

Das Buch versteht sich als Kontrast zu einer interkulturellen
Padagogik, die lediglich bildungspolitische Ziele formuliert. Die
Untersuchung in 15 Grundschulen zeigt unter anderem - neben der
Variabilitat des Kulturbegriffs -, dass (angehende) Lehrkrafte
durchaus padagogisch angemessen uber kulturelle Forderung urteilen.
Systematischen Beobachtungen zufolge vermogen Lehrkrafte zudem,
sowohl deutsche wie nicht-deutsche SchulerInnen fur den Unterricht
zu interessieren. Bedeutsame Differenzen ergibt nur ein projektiver
Test, in dem Minoritatenkinder wenig aggressiv reagieren. Ferner
beeinflussen unterrichtliche Sozialformen die Konzentration den
Kinder je nach Kulturzugehorigkeit. Die Ergebnisse werden auf ihre
schulpadagogische Bedeutung hin diskutiert und munden in ein
Programm fur eine erfolgversprechende kulturell sensible
Unterrichtsforschung."
In dem Buch wird ein neues Verfahren, die elektromagnetische
Artikulographie (EMA), vorgestellt, das erstmals eine direkte,
medizinisch ungefAhrliche Untersuchung der Mundmotorik beim
Sprechen erlaubt. Nach einem Aoeberblick A1/4ber die bisherigen
Methoden werden die theoretischen und die technischen Grundlagen
der elektromagnetischen Artikulographie im Detail dargestellt und
die Anwendung in der klinischen Praxis beschrieben. Das Buch
informiert A1/4ber die neuesten kinematischen
Untersuchungsergebnisse zur Physiologie und Pathophysiologie der
Sprechmotorik.

"The Meteor Hunt" marks the first English translation from Jules
Verne's own text of his delightfully satirical and visionary novel.
While other, questionable versions of the novel have
appeared--mainly, a significantly altered text by Verne's son
Michel and translations of it--this edition showcases the original
work as Verne wrote it."" "The Meteor Hunt" is the story of a
meteor of pure gold careening toward the earth and generating
competitive greed among amateur astronomers and chaos among nations
obsessed with the trajectory of the great golden object. Set
primarily in the United States and offering a humorous critique of
the American way of life, "The Meteor Hunt" is finally given due
critical treatment in the translators' foreword, detailed
annotations, and afterword, which clearly establish the historical,
political, scientific, and literary context and importance of this
long-obscured, genre-blending masterpiece in its true form.
